Elevate your breakfast or brunch routine with this irresistible Potato Bacon and Spinach Frittata—a satisfying and savory dish that combines crispy bacon, tender golden potatoes, and vibrant baby spinach, all bound together in a fluffy egg base. This one-skillet recipe is enhanced with creamy milk, sharp shredded cheese (cheddar or Gruyere), and a touch of seasoning for perfectly balanced flavor in every bite. With just 15 minutes of prep and a quick bake in the oven, this frittata is as simple to make as it is impressive to serve. Perfect for busy mornings, meal prep, or weekend gatherings, this protein-packed dish is guaranteed to please. Serve it warm from the skillet or enjoy it cold for next-day leftovers—either way, it’s a crowd-pleasing recipe that checks all the boxes. Keywords: Potato Bacon and Spinach Frittata recipe, breakfast frittata, one-skillet brunch recipe, easy frittata ideas, cheesy frittata with bacon.
Scan with your phone to download!
Preheat your oven to 375°F (190°C).
In a medium oven-safe skillet, cook the bacon slices over medium heat until crispy. Remove the bacon from the skillet, drain on paper towels, and crumble once cooled. Leave 1 tablespoon of bacon grease in the skillet and discard the rest.
Peel and dice the potato into small cubes. Add the olive oil to the skillet with the bacon grease, then add the diced potatoes. Cook over medium heat for 8-10 minutes, stirring occasionally, until the potatoes are golden and tender.
Add the baby spinach to the skillet and cook for 1-2 minutes, stirring, until wilted. Remove the skillet from the heat.
In a large mixing bowl, whisk together the eggs, milk, salt, and black pepper. Stir in the shredded cheese and crumbled bacon.
Pour the egg mixture evenly over the cooked potatoes and spinach in the skillet. Use a spatula to gently mix and ensure the ingredients are evenly distributed.
Return the skillet to the stovetop and cook over medium heat for 3-4 minutes, allowing the edges to set slightly.
Transfer the skillet to the preheated oven and bake for 15-18 minutes, or until the frittata is puffed and the center is just set.
Remove the skillet from the oven and let the frittata cool for 5 minutes before slicing and serving.
Serving size | (998.6g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 1705.5 |
Total Fat 106.5g | 0% |
Saturated Fat 45.4g | 0% |
Polyunsaturated Fat 4.3g | |
Cholesterol 1661.0mg | 0% |
Sodium 3385.9mg | 0% |
Total Carbohydrate 77.3g | 0% |
Dietary Fiber 8.2g | 0% |
Total Sugars 6.7g | |
Protein 106.0g | 0% |
Vitamin D 386.5IU | 0% |
Calcium 1213.1mg | 0% |
Iron 13.3mg | 0% |
Potassium 2654.4mg | 0% |
Source of Calories